What companies run services between West Brompton (Station), England and Neasden, England?

London Overground operates a train from West Brompton to Willesden Junction every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£3–9 and the journey takes 12 min.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from West Brompton (Station) to Eric Road via Empress State Building / West Brompton and Hammersmith Bus Station in around 1h 23m.
